Quinn and Minerva are gradually getting better with their interactions, although there are still a few squabbles per day if someone oversteps their bounds. My sense is that Quinn is smitten with Minerva, but has no social skills with the ladies :wink: , and as such she has no idea what to make of him. It has been funny to watch them work it out, and claws remain trimmed in the meantime.

I thought I'd share a funny series of photos I took when I got them "stoned" together on catnip toys, in an attempt to get them more relaxed while sharing a room:
